The standards drafting process, undertaken within CEN by its Technical Committees and Working Groups, is intended to be democratic, open and representative, and to be carried out in accordance with rules and guidance so that the resulting European Standard is acceptable to all parties. However, things do not always quite work as intended, and errors, omissions, uncertainties and inappropriate provisions can find their way into standards often, but sadly not always, accidentally.
